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Events: Cache event queries for performance #1072

Merged
merged 1 commit into from
Sep 28, 2023

Conversation

iandunn
Copy link
Member

@iandunn iandunn commented Sep 28, 2023

Fixes #1044

The results of the queries are stored in a transient that expires in 24 hours. The cache is primed every hour, so that front end visitors never get a stale result and have to wait for a fresh one to be generated.

@iandunn iandunn added this to the Pilots Events: Promotion milestone Sep 28, 2023
@iandunn iandunn self-assigned this Sep 28, 2023
@iandunn iandunn force-pushed the cache-landing-queries branch from 34998f4 to ce5e11b Compare September 28, 2023 00:17
@iandunn iandunn marked this pull request as ready for review September 28, 2023 00:20
@iandunn iandunn merged commit 0d2ffed into production Sep 28, 2023
3 checks passed
@iandunn iandunn deleted the cache-landing-queries branch September 28, 2023 00:20
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Events front page is slow
1 participant